REQUEST FOR PROPOSALS FOR CONTRACT ADMINISTRATION AND CONSTRUCTION INSPECTION SERVICES FOR: EL TORO ROAD PROJECTS
Construction Administration and Construction Inspection Services for El Toro Road Resurfacing (Jeronimo to Trabuco); EL Toro Median Installation (Jeronimo to Trabuco); Jeronimo Widening (Jeronimo at El Toro Road); and Arterial Median Improvements (Trabuco at El Toro Road) projects.
El Toro Road Resurfacing (Jeronimo Road To Trabuco Road)
This Project consists of localized asphalt repairs and grinding and resurfacing of El Toro Road from the intersection of Jeronimo Road and El Toro Road to the intersection of Trabuco Road and El Toro Road.
El Toro Road Raised Medians
This project replaces the existing painted medians along El Toro Road from Jeronimo Road to Trabuco Road with raised landscaped medians with appropriate irrigation and hardscaped medians.
Median Improvements at Trabuco Road / El Toro Road
This project consists of removal of existing painted medians and/or surface mounted delineators with raised hardscaped medians on the north side of Trabuco Road at the intersection of Trabuco Road and El Toro Road with to improve traffic safety. In addition, this project would re-stripe the intersection to provide appropriate lane configurations at the intersections.
Jeronimo Widening at El Toro Road
This project widens the north side of Jeronimo Road at the intersection of Jeronimo Road and El Toro Road to correct a misalignment of Southbound Jeronimo Road through the intersection. The project requires removal of an existing block screen wall and the construction of a new block retaining/screen wall at the northwest corner of Jeronimo Road to accommodate the widening and allow for a defacto right turn lane from southbound Jeronimo to westbound El Toro Road. In addition, the project would add dual left turn lanes on eastbound and westbound El Toro Road.
About the City
The City of Lake Forest is located in southern Orange County, California, in the area commonly referred to as the Saddleback Valley, with a population of approximately 85,000. It is the County's thirty-first city and the second largest city within the Saddleback Valley, encompassing 16.6 square miles. The City of Lake Forest's fiscal year begins on July 1 and ends on June 30.
The City was incorporated in 1991, operates under the Council/Manager form of government and is considered a contract city. The five members of the City Council are elected by district. They serve staggered four-year terms, with the Mayor being selected annually from among the Council Members. The Council meets on the first and third Tuesdays of each month.

Project Description
The City is seeking CONTRACT ADMINISTRATION AND CONSTRUCTION INSPECTION SERVICES for Construction Administration and Construction Inspection Services for El Toro Road Resurfacing (Jeronimo to Trabuco); EL Toro Median Installation (Jeronimo to Trabuco); Jeronimo Widening (Jeronimo at El Toro Road); and Arterial Median Improvements (Trabuco at El Toro Road) projects. .
The services are expected to be completed within three years from contract award. The City anticipates awarding a contract with an initial term of January 7, 2025 to January 6, 2028 . The City will have the option, at its sole discretion, to extend the agreement for up to two (2) additional one year terms. If the parties are unable to reach an agreement, the City, at its sole discretion, will not move forward with the renewal option and shall re-procure the work.
